1. Mussila Music School

Mussila Music School - 5 star rating

(Android, iPhone, iPad)

Mussila Musical School is a music learning app for children aged 6 to 11. It offers hours of lessons, challenges, and games developed by music experts and educators. The app includes a journey with the Mussila band, where kids learn about instruments and create music. It aligns with the children's music curriculum, covering instrument recognition, sounds, rhythm, and melodies. The app features over 60 levels of gameplay, combining education and fun.

Price: Free with in-app purchases - subscriptions start at $7.99

Devices: iPhone, iPad and Android

2. Gibson: Learn to play guitar

Gibson: Learn to play guitar - 5 star rating

(Android, iPhone, iPad)

Gibson Guitar app is designed to teach kids guitar playing through AI-powered lessons and virtual sessions. It covers basics like holding the guitar and plucking strings and provides feedback on their playing. The app includes a variety of songs to play along with and tracks the user's progress, adjusting lessons as needed.

Ages: 11+

Price: Free to download - subscriptions start at $14.99 per month.

Devices: iPhone, iPad and Android

3. Harmony City: Learn chords

Harmony City: Learn chords - 5 star rating

(Android, iPhone, iPad)

Harmony City is a user-friendly app for learning ukulele or guitar, offering video tutorials and games with songs to enhance skills. Suitable for users aged 5 and up, it includes a built-in tuner and a vast, regularly updated song library. The free version provides basic tutorials and songs, while a subscription unlocks more content. Its strengths lie in its wide skill coverage and adaptability for both instruments. However, it lacks collaboration features and requires headphones for accurate performance feedback.  

Price: Free to download - subscriptions start at $8.49 per month

Devices: iPhone, iPad and Android

4. Loopimal

(iPhone, iPad)

Loopimal is an engaging music app for kids, that allows them to explore music composition through sequences and loops. It teaches elements like beat, rhythm, melody, and tempo using a simple interface. Children create musical patterns with blocks that repeat, enhancing their understanding of loops and sequences. The app's use of animated animals adds a visual dimension to learning about tempo and movement in music. Loopimal offers endless possibilities for kids to learn how to make music.

Price: Single cost of $3.99

Devices: iPhone, iPad

7. Musical Me! HD - by Duck Duck Moose

(iPhone, iPad)

Musical Me! takes children on a magical musical journey, making it one of the best music apps for kids. Explore elements of music with familiar Duck Duck Moose Characters and superbly arranged children's songs. Enjoy little surprises throughout this kid's music game and app as your child learns about rhythm, instruments, pitch, and musical notes. Sit down as a family to dance, laugh and create music with Musical Me! Now part of Khan Academy, this app is free, but they advise you to download Khan Academy Kids for the latest experience.

Price: Free

Devices: iPhone, iPad

8. Music Sparkles

Music Sparkles - 4 star rating

(iPhone, iPad)

Music Sparkles is an interactive app that sparks creativity and musical learning in children. It offers various instruments like xylophones and drums, allowing multi-touch play for creating music. The app is educational, teaching instrument identification, performance skills, and basic music theory concepts such as scales and rhythm. It's designed for kids to learn about music structure and instruments through interactive music games for kids and activities. 

Price: Free - $3.99 in-app purchase to unlock the full content

Devices: iPhone, iPad
